Example 84
Heat applicable acids, olive oil (an initial aliquot), and/or lemongrass oil to about 75° C. Dissolve NaOH in an initial aliquot of water and heat the solution to 70° C. To the alkaline solution add glycerin and silk solution, then add the blend of applicable acids, lemongrass oil, and/or olive oil. Allow the mixture to cool and then add 2M HCl followed by ending aliquots of water and olive oil. Where applicable, then add aspen bark and and/or sodium anisate.
